What you'll do

✅ Deliver high-quality nursing care in accordance with physician orders, care plans, and regulatory requirements.

✅ Administer medications, treatments, and monitor resident responses.

✅ Observe, assess, and report changes in resident conditions to the RN Supervisor, Director of Nursing, and healthcare providers.

✅ Maintain accurate and timely clinical documentation.

✅ Support resident admissions, transfers, and discharges.

✅ Collaborate with nurses, caregivers, therapists, and physicians to ensure exceptional resident outcomes.

✅ Foster a positive, respectful, and compassionate environment for residents, families, and team members.

✅ Ensure compliance with all state, federal, and company policies and standards.

Qualifications

  • Education
  • Graduate of an accredited School of Practical Nursing.
  • Experience
  • Minimum of one (1) year of nursing experience required.
  • Skilled nursing facility experience preferred.
  • Licensure & certifications
  • Current, active Licensed Practical Nurse (LPN) license.
  • Current CPR certification.
